link to page 27 8.8 SEG/COM Driving block This block is used to derive the incoming power sources into the different levels of internal use voltage and current. • VCC is the most positive voltage supply. • VCOMH is the Common deselected level. It is internally regulated. • VLSS is the ground path of the analog and panel current. • IREF is a reference current source for segment current drivers ISEG. The relationship between reference current and segment current of a color is: ISEG = Contrast / 256 x IREF x scale factor in which the contrast (0~255) is set by Set Contrast command 81h; and the scale factor is 8 by default. The magnitude of IREF is controlled by the value of resistor, which is connected between IREF pin and VSS as shown in Figure 8-15. It is recommended to set IREF to 12.5 ± 2uA so as to achieve ISEG = 100uA at maximum contrast 255.
